> Hello all,
>
> Thank you to everyone who participated in the 2024 Wikimedia Foundation
> Board of Trustees election
> <https://meta.wikimedia.org/wiki/Special:MyLanguage/Wikimedia_Foundation_elections/2024>.
> 6000 community members from more than 180 wiki projects have voted.
>
> The following four candidates were the most voted:
>
>    - Christel Steigenberger
>    - Maciej Artur Nadzikiewicz
>    - Victoria Doronina
>    - Lorenzo Losa
>
> While these candidates have been ranked through the vote, they still need
> to be appointed to the Board of Trustees. They need to pass a successful
> background check and meet the qualifications outlined in the Bylaws. New
> trustees will be appointed at the next Board meeting in December 2024.
